Abstract

Bioclimatic architecture as a design approach takes an advantage climate parameters to answer the problems of environment and energy. This approach is applied to optimize the quality of architectural design through the comfort and health of their environment. It was developed by simulating the design in the case of a middle apartment in Surabaya. To achieve its design goals is simulated: 1) transforming mass-form, 2) setting housing-unit plan, 3) making housing-unit facade, and 4) organizing overall lay-out. Simulation of this design is using several alternative designs to obtain an optimal design. Bioclimatic architecture is successfully implemented if it can optimize the potential of the existing climate. Bioclimatic quality is achieved when a middle apartment is designed to optimize penetration of natural light, cooling and air exchange building mass as well as minimize the acquisition of direct solar radiation. Bioclimatic architecture approach requires consideration of such architectural contexts: urban, economic and social aspects, because the technical nature.

Abstract

High urban population growth increases the housing demand and housing prices due to its limitations. These increasing urban housing prices affect housing affordability, especially for urban families with low and medium incomes. If people could buy a house with a large area in the past, now they need years to save money to buy a house with a smaller plot area. This study aims to study the level of housing affordability in Bekasi City based on current property prices. This study uses a quantitative descriptive method with three stages of analysis, namely property price analysis based on location, purchasing power analysis, and affordability analysis of house prices in Bekasi City. For buildings area up to 60m2, the price ranges from 350 to 800 million rupiahs, while the house purchasing power is less than 2.5 million per month. This research shows that most of the residents of Bekasi City cannot afford housing prices not only because of high land prices but rather its location.

Abstract

Various adaptation strategy efforts have been made to reduce the impact due to the risk of environmental changes. Tidal flooding in the coastal area of Semarang is predicted to increase. Settlements affected by tidal flooding need to anticipate to reduce the risk of greater losses. The Tambak Lorok settlement is a phenomenon of resilience to live in a tidal flood disaster area. The purpose of this study is to explain the adaptation strategy of accommodation to settle in coastal areas affected by tidal floods in Tambak Lorok, Semarang with a qualitative descriptive approach. Data collection was carried out using a simple random sampling method with a questionnaire on 100 respondents of the Tambak Lorok community in 5 RW. The collected data are processed and interpreted by the methods of percentage description analysis and correlation analysis. It was concluded that the accommodation adaptation strategy for the Tambak Lorok community in responding to tidal flood disasters is influenced by factors of length of residence, monthly income, number of family members, perceptions of disasters, responses that have been carried out, regulations, and disaster characteristics. Adaptation to the adjustment is carried out by elevating the ground floor and increasing the height of the building structure. Behavioral adaptation is carried out by arranging the location of goods, and most people do not have a relocation plan.

Abstract

Tingginya harga rumah mengakibatkan masyarakat, khususnya Masyarakat Berpenghasilan Rendah (MBR), tidak dapat menjangkau kepemilikan hunian. Salah satu program pemerintah yang dapat membantu MBR untuk dapat menjangkau hunian yang sesuai dengan kemampuan ekonomi masing-masing individu adalah program rumah subsidi. Meskipun begitu, uang muka rumah subsidi dinilai masih terlalu tinggi bagi MBR. Oleh sebab itu, Gerakan Menabung Penghuni Apartemen Transit (GEMPITA) hadir untuk membantu mempersiapkan keuangan kepemilikan hunian. Skema ini dibuat untuk penghuni Apartemen Transit Jawa Barat agar dapat mengupayakan pemenuhan uang muka kepemilikan hunian yang layak. Berdasarkan hal tersebut, dapat dilihat bahwa upaya pemerintah dalam membantu masyarakat memenuhi kebutuhan hunian seringkali hanya berfokus sampai pada kepemilikan rumah.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k melakukan identifikasi dan evaluasi terhadap keterjangkauan hunian layak melalui Skema GEMPITA bagi MBR. Metode penelitian yang digunakan yaitu metode penelitian deskriptif-kualitatif dengan pendekatan studi kasus. Berdasarkan hasil analisis dapat disimpulkan bahwa GEMPITA terbukti membantu MBR dalam mempersiapkan keuangan untuk pemenuhan uang muka (DP) kepemilikan hunian yang layak. Hal ini dapat dilihat dari tahun 2015-2022 sebanyak 247 KK telah memiliki hunian melalui Program GEMPITA. Abstract

The slum relocation program is a government strategy to provide decent, safe, and affordable housing for low-income communities. The Rumah Deret Tamansari (RDTS) in Bandung City is a relocation project for residents of the Tamansari slum area that aims to improve the quality of housing and the urban environment. This study aims to evaluate the level of satisfaction of residents with the quality of housing and the environment of RDTS. The research method uses a mixed approach through the distribution of questionnaires to 24 residents, semi-structured interviews, and field surveys to assess the physical condition of the building and environmental facilities. Aspects evaluated include room size, thermal comfort, lighting, cleanliness, security, accessibility, public facilities, and social adaptation of residents. The results indicate that 63% of respondents expressed overall satisfaction with the housing and environmental quality of RDTS. Satisfaction levels were highest for location and accessibility (over 80% agreement), cleanliness (71%), and security (75%). In contrast, dissatisfaction was most evident in domestic space size (42% dissatisfied) and shared facilities management, particularly elevator functionality (55% dissatisfied). The field survey revealed that the building quality is relatively good with the implementation of passive designs such as inner courts and cross-ventilation. This study emphasizes the importance of continuous evaluation and participatory management to realize sustainable vertical housing that is oriented towards the housing quality of residents’ life.

Abstract

Despite strong policy support, vertical housing in Bandung struggles to gain public acceptance. This reveals a significant gap between policy goals and residents’ experiences, which shape their long-term housing preferences. Aims: The study identifies the key economic, socio-spatial, and institutional factors that predict resident satisfaction and influence the decision to leave vertical housing. Methodology and results: Using a mixed-methods comparative design was used, including a survey of 75 residents. The results show that institutional factors, such as low management satisfaction (mean < 3.1/5) and infrastructure issues, are the primary drivers of dissatisfaction. Commercial residents prioritize transactional attributes, such as location and aesthetics, while rental flat residents apply a communal logic, linking satisfaction to their entire living environment. Conclusion, significance, and impact of the study: The study reveals a striking convergence: the majority of residents in both commercial (72%) and public rental flats (62%) desire to move to landed housing. This indicates a policy Implementation dilemma, where failures in management and maintenance push residents to desire moving back to landed houses, which in turn undermines the policy's goal of curbing urban sprawl.
